LUBBOCK — Kendra Kay loved growing up in the quiet of West Texas.

She enjoyed the peacefulness brought in by the open lands. She appreciated how everyone in her community had a purpose and contributed to their way of life. She never wanted the busy noise that came with living in a bustling big city.

“That’s why we live here,” Kay, an Amarillo resident, said.

Now, Kay and others who have chosen the simpler life are worried that the emerging data center industry that has set its eyes on towns across the Panhandle and rural Texas might upend that agrarian bliss.

“What will we have to give up to make sure these data centers can succeed?” she said.

Data centers have been around since the 1940s, housing technology infrastructure that runs computer applications, internet servers, and stores the data that comes from them. More recently, data centers are powering artificial intelligence and other internet juggernauts like Google, Amazon and Meta.

Related Story

These newer sprawling data centers have been sold to communities as a boon to their economic development. Rural Texas has become a prized spot for the businesses rushing into the state.

Virginia is the only state with more data centers than Texas, which has 391. While most are concentrated in North Texas and other major metro areas, they are increasingly being planned in rural areas.

Affordable property rates, wide open spaces, and welcoming local officials have made remote areas attractive. However, the people who live in those areas have grown worried about what incoming centers — which can sit on thousands of acres of land — mean for their lands, homes, and especially, their limited water supply.

From the Panhandle to the Rio Grande Valley, Texas’ water supply is limited. The strain is particularly acute in rural West Texas and other areas of the state that face regular drought. Data centers, especially those used for artificial intelligence, can use an extraordinary amount of water. The state does not yet require most data centers to report their water usage.

Related Story

And with new, bigger data centers coming to the state regularly, there are unanswered questions on where the data centers will get the water they need to stay cool.

“These new data centers are enormous,” said Robert Mace, executive director of the Meadows Center. “I don’t know where you get the water to do that in a state that’s already water-stressed, not only from drought, but also rapid population growth in both the population and industry.”

The concern already exists in the Texas Panhandle, where droughts are common and groundwater supply is declining. There are four data centers planned for the region, including in Amarillo, Turkey, Pampa and Claude. Outside the Panhandle is no different, as AI campuses are expanding in the Permian Basin and 30 data centers are planned for Sulphur Springs, a small town in East Texas. Those plans have residents just as worried.

The Amarillo skyline on April 9. The city is considering selling some of its water to a data center. Credit: Eli Hartman for The Texas Tribune

In Amarillo, the City Council is considering a water deal with Fermi America, a company co-founded by former U.S. Energy Secretary and Texas Gov. Rick Perry. The campus would span 5,800 acres in nearby Carson County and include 18 million square feet for data centers.

Perry said in June that the project is part of a national push to stay competitive in the global energy and technology sectors.

A group of residents, including Kay, see the deal as a threat. They protested the deal in front of the Potter County courthouse in late September.

“We’re ready for more community conversations about the use of this and with Fermi,” Kay said.

Trent Sisemore, a former Amarillo mayor who Fermi tapped to lead community engagement, said the data center will offer good jobs. The Panhandle was also chosen, the company said ealier, because of its proximity to natural gas pipelines, high-speed fiber and other infrastructure.

“The deployment brings tremendous growth and economic stability to our community,” Sisemore said.

Part of Amarillo’s water supply comes from the Ogallala Aquifer, which is also the main water supply for farmers and ranchers in the region, and it is being drained at rates faster than it can be replenished. Agriculture production is the lifeblood of the High Plains, and the success of the region depends on the success of farmers and ranchers. Organizers of the protest at the Potter County courthouse have stressed that incoming data centers are dangerous because of the ripple effect that could happen in a region already under water restrictions.

Kay pointed to similar communities, such as Lenoir, North Carolina and Henrico County, Virginia, where there is a constant expansion of data centers pushing into rural areas. The expansions bring the likelihood of noise and water pollution, along with a jump in electricity prices with it.

“We would never move somewhere that’s more busy and loud,” Kay said. “We like our quiet streets.”

“It’s exciting when it comes to data centers”

Economic success in Ector County, which includes Odessa, has long been dependent on oil rigs. For local officials, a 235-acre data center in Penwell is a chance to diversify the economy. The abundance of natural gas, untapped land and untreated water, makes the region ideal, said County Judge Dustin Fawcett.

“It’s exciting when it comes to data centers,” said Fawcett. “Not only are we using that produced water, we’re also using the excess natural gas we have, so we get to be more efficient with the products we’re mining.”

With one planned near Odessa, where water supply has been a consistent problem for both quantity and quality, some residents aren’t so sure.

“We don’t have an abundance of water out here,” said Jeff Russell, an Odessa resident and former vice president of the Odessa Development Corporation. “We have an abundance of bad water, but we don’t have an abundance of good water.”

Amarillo business owners and community leaders tour the Edge Data Center at the Region 16 Education Service Center on March 19. The data center is much smaller than some of the new ones planned for other parts of rural Texas. Credit: Angelina Marie for The Texas Tribune

Fawcett said as officials look into these agreements with data centers, they don’t want to pull water from the municipal supply — they want to tap into brackish and produced water, which is a byproduct of oil and gas extraction. He hopes that data centers can help them get closer to harnessing produced water on a large scale instead of shooting it back into the earth.

Just like the Panhandle, there are a slew of data centers either planned or already in dry West Texas. Sweetwater and El Paso have projects in the works, while small towns like Snyder are actively promoting their land as a good site for interested businesses.

Yi Ding, an assistant professor at Purdue University in the School of Electrical and Computer Engineering, said some states have started introducing regulations that prevent data centers from using drinking water. Texas doesn’t, which could become a problem in the near future.

“This is a concern in other states,” said Ding, who has researched the environmental impact of data centers. “You don’t want data centers competing for water used in people’s daily lives.”

While state planners don’t have a concrete way of tracking how much water data centers are using in Texas or how much will be needed in the future, some centers are already looking to make their systems more efficient. This includes using different cooling methods, such as gels, which would decrease the amount of water they use. However, Ding compared it to a theory that says techniques can be improved over time, but it opens the door for more consumption.

“When something becomes more efficient, people use it more,” Ding said. “So total water consumption doesn’t significantly drop, unless there’s a significant paradigm shift in terms of cooling.”

Sisemore, who is Fermi’s ambassador to Amarillo, said they want to use water efficiently and protect the resource, and will be using a system that continuously circulates cooling fluid, which uses less water.

“If there's better technology, that’s what we’re going to use,” Sisemore said.

“Wealth here is the water”

Will Masters has spent the last decade working on ways to replenish the Ogallala Aquifer. His efforts focus on conservation and using other methods, such as playa lakes, to restore the groundwater that’s been drained for more than 50 years.

The Panhandle area sits on one of the deepest parts of the aquifer, which means it likely has more water than regions further south. Masters, who lives in Amarillo, wants to ensure the Panhandle doesn’t push its geographical luck.

“Wealth here is the water,” said Masters, one of the founders for Ogallala Life, a nonprofit in the region. “If the water is not here, this area is impoverished.”

When Amarillo residents held their protest last month, it was to both fight against data centers coming to the city and inform others of the potential risks facing their water supply — including the risks to the Ogallala Aquifer. Masters said the idea of accepting the water being drained more in exchange for a limited amount of jobs is a bad deal.

Will Masters, the co-founder of Ogallala Life, listens to community members speak during an event on water usage by the Fermi America data center on Sept. 20. Credit: Phoebe Terry for The Texas Tribune

“City leaders are trying to find a way to keep their cities alive,” Masters said. “So we have developers coming in with ideas to bring in money and jobs, temporarily, but it’s causing more problems.”

Amarillo Mayor Cole Stanley said the council’s priority is protecting the city’s water and to get a good deal if they decide to sell any of it to Fermi for its data center, which will sit about 35 miles north of the city’s limits in Carson County.

The company has asked for 2.5 million gallons of water a day, and there’s talks it could go up to 10 million gallons. By comparison, Stanley said the city uses 50 million gallons a day.

“We’ll charge them more than a regular customer because they’re outside the city and require them to put in their own infrastructure,” Stanley said. “Then we’ll be the beneficiary of the additional jobs that pay well, new residents who build homes and put in additional businesses. It’ll be really good economically for the growth of Amarillo.”

Stanley acknowledged there will be challenges.

“The cons are how fast do you grow? Can those growing pains be forecasted?” he said in an interview with The Texas Tribune. “Can we plan strategically so we’re ready for that amount of growth?”

Stanley said he has spoken with residents and heard their concerns. At the same time, he said Fermi America will need to lead the conversation since it’s outside city limits. His role comes later, he said, as the business finalizes its plans.

“Fermi America is going to need to step up and hold their own forums and engage with those citizens directly,” Stanley said. “Just like any business deal would be handled. It would be very unfair for me to take a lead in any of those conversations, not knowing who the players are or what the full potential is.”

The Trump administration is proposing to narrow which bodies of water qualify for Clean Water Act protections. The administration proposed a new definition Monday for what counts as a “water of the United States” and is therefore subject to federal pollution regulations under the Clean Water Act. The issue is a controversial one, with developers,...

The Trump administration is proposing to narrow which bodies of water qualify for Clean Water Act protections.  The administration on Monday proposed a new definition for what counts as a “water of the United States” and is therefore subject to federal pollution regulations under the Clean Water Act. The issue is a controversial one, with developers, farmers and others calling for including fewer bodies of water to make it easier for them to operate. Environmental activists, however, argue that more bodies of water deserve protection in order to prevent pollution that can flow to important waters. “There will be less that will be regulated by the federal government,” Environmental Protection Agency Administrator Lee Zeldin told reporters. Waters of the U.S. require permits for pollution, as well as activities such as filling and dredging. Those that are not so classified may not require permits.  In general, large, permanent bodies of water such as oceans and lakes are considered waters of the U.S., but wetlands and streams have been more contentious. A bidder for Thames Water has said it would inject £1bn more into the struggling utility company than rival proposals if it gained control.John Reynolds, the chief executive of the independent water retailer Castle Water, said the current plans under discussion with creditors to rebuild Thames Water’s finances does not go far enough and does not properly address its environmental crisis.Castle Water would provide a cash injection of at least £1bn over current proposals, he told the Times.“No one wants a restructuring that does not stick. The negotiations are not heading anywhere,” he said.“You cannot compromise on the pollution problem. It has to be resolved and that means changing the way the company spends its money.”Thames Water, which supplies water to about 16 million people, has been on the verge of collapse for several years as it struggles under the weight of net debt of £17bn, built up over the decades since privatisation.Its lenders, led by a group of hedge funds including the combative US firms Elliott Investment Management and Silver Point Capital, have effectively taken over Britain’s biggest water company.Their turnaround plan includes writing off billions of pounds of debt, and proposals that mean Thames Water may not fully comply with rules on pollution of England’s waterways for as long as 15 years. Reynolds told the Times that there should be “zero tolerance” of serious pollution incidents.“There has to be investment upfront without which you cannot sort it out,” he said, adding that his plans would target the ageing Mogden sewage works in west London.The extra investment, he told the paper, could be freed up by the creditors taking a greater haircut on their liabilities and with an extra injection of equity investment.The alternative to a creditor-led turnaround plan is a special administration regime, under which the water company would come under temporary government control to impose debt write-offs and find a buyer.Reynolds, who is a former investment banker and turnaround specialist, said that talks between creditors and Ofwat, the industry regulator, to restructure Thames had stalled. However, a spokesperson for the creditor group, London & Valley Water, denied that talks were not progressing and said it still aimed to gain approval for its plan by Christmas.Castle Water is a relatively small company, backed by the property empire of the billionaire Pears family, and co-founded by the Conservative party treasurer, Graham Edwards. The Dune of Dreams: Upstart League Baseball United Hosts Inaugural Game in Dubai With Its Own Rules

Baseball United has launched its inaugural season in Dubai, aiming to bring baseball to the Middle East

UD AL-BAYDA, United Arab Emirates (AP) — Emerging like a mirage in the desert outskirts of Dubai, a sight unfamiliar to those in the Middle East and Asia has risen up like a dream in the exact dimensions of the field at Yankee Stadium in New York.Now that it's built, though, one question remains: Will the fans come?That's the challenge for the inaugural season of Baseball United, a four-team, monthlong contest that will begin Friday at the new Barry Larkin Field, artificially turfed for the broiling sun of the United Arab Emirates and named for an investor who is a former Cincinnati Reds shortstop. The professional league seeks to draw on the sporting rivalry between India and Pakistan with two of its teams, as the Mumbai Cobras on Friday will face the Karachi Monarchs. Each team has Indian and Pakistani players seeking to break into the broadcast market saturated by soccer and cricket in this part of the world. And while having no big-name players from Major League Baseball, the league has created some of its own novel rules to speed up games and put more runs on the board — and potentially generate interest for U.S. fans as the regular season there has ended. “People here got to learn the rules anyway so we’re like if we get to start at a blank canvas then why don’t we introduce some new rules that we believe are going to excite them from the onset," Baseball United CEO and co-owner Kash Shaikh told The Associated Press. All the games in the season, which ends mid-December, will be played at Baseball United's stadium out in the reaches of Dubai's desert in an area known as Ud al-Bayda, some 30 kilometers (18 miles) from the Burj Khalifa, the world's tallest building. The stadium sits alongside The Sevens Stadium, which hosts an annual rugby sevens tournament known for hard-partying fans drinking alcohol and wearing costumes. As journalists met Baseball United officials on Thursday, two fighter jets and a military cargo plane came in for landings at the nearby Al Minhad Air Base, flying over a landfill. The field seats some 3,000 fans and will host games mostly at night, though the weather is starting to cool in the Emirates as the season changes. But environmental concerns have been kept in mind — Baseball United decided to go for an artificial field to avoid the challenge of using more than 45 million liters (12 million gallons) of water a year to maintain a natural grass field, said John P. Miedreich, a co-founder and executive vice president at the league. “We had to airlift clay in from the United States, airlift clay from Pakistan” for the pitcher's mound, he added.There will be four teams competing in the inaugural season. Joining the Cobras and the Monarchs will be the Arabia Wolves, Dubai's team, and the Mideast Falcons of Abu Dhabi.There are changes to the traditional game in Baseball United, putting a different spin on the game similar to how the Twenty20 format drastically sped up traditional cricket. The baseball league has introduced a golden “moneyball," which gives managers three chances in a game to use at bat to double the runs scored off a home run. Teams can call in “designated runners” three times during a game. And if a game is tied after nine innings, the teams face off in a home run derby to decide the winner. “It’s entertainment, and it’s exciting, and it’s helping get new fans and young fans more engaged in the game," Shaikh said. America's pastime has limited success Baseball in the Middle East has had mixed success, to put a positive spin on the ball. A group of American supporters launched the professional Israel Baseball League in 2007, comprised almost entirely of foreign players. However, it folded after just one season. Americans spread the game in prerevolution Iran, Saudi Arabia and the UAE over the decades, though it has been dwarfed by soccer. Saudi Arabia, through the Americans at its oil company Aramco, has sent teams to the Little League World Series in the past.But soccer remains a favorite in the Mideast, which hosted the 2022 FIFA World Cup in Qatar. Then there's cricket, which remains a passion in both India and Pakistan. The International Cricket Council, the world's governing body for the sport, has its headquarters in Dubai near the city's cricket stadium. Organizers know they have their work cut out for them. At one point during a news conference Thursday they went over baseball basics — home runs, organ music and where center field sits. “The most important part is the experience for fans to come out, eat a hot dog, see mascots running around, to see what baseball traditions that we all grew up with back home in the U.S. — and start to fall in love with the game because we know that once they start to learn those, they will become big fans," Shaikh said. Texas still needs a plan for its growing water supply issues, experts say

Panelists at The Texas Tribune Festival shared their opinions on what the state should do after voters approved a historic investment in water infrastructure.

Audio recording is automated for accessibility. Humans wrote and edited the story. See our AI policy, and give us feedback. Voters just approved $20 billion to be spent on water supply, infrastructure and education over the next 20 years. That funding is just the beginning, however, and it will only go so far, panelists said during the “Running Out” session at The Texas Tribune Festival.  And in a state where water wars have been brewing, and will continue to do so, the next legislature to take over the Capitol in 2027 will need to come with ideas.  Proposition 4, which will allocate $20 billion to bolster the state’s water supply, was historic and incredible, said Vanessa Puig-Williams, senior director of climate resilient water systems at the Environmental Defense Fund. She wants to see the state support the science and data surrounding how groundwater works and implement best management practices.  “Despite the fact that it is this critical to Texas we don’t invest in managing it well and we don’t invest in understanding it very much at all,” Puig-Williams said. “We have good things some local groundwater districts are doing but I’m talking about the state of Texas.” That lack of understanding was highlighted when East Texans raised the alarm about a proposed groundwater project that would pump billions of gallons from the Carrizo-Wilcox Aquifer.  The plan proposed by a Dallas-area businessman is completely legal, but it is based on laws established when Texans still relied on horses and buggies, state Rep. Gary VanDeaver, R-New Boston said in the panel. In most counties, the person with the biggest and fastest pump can pull as much water from an aquifer as they want, as long as it’s not done with malicious intent. Texas is at a point where it needs to seriously consider how to update the rule of capture because society has modernized, he added. People are no longer pulling water from the aquifers with a hand pump and two inch pipes.  “Modern technology and modern needs have outpaced the regulations that we have in place, the safeguards we have in place for that groundwater,” VanDeaver said. “In some ways we, in the legislature, are a little behind the times here and we’re having to catch up.” The best solutions to Texas’ water woes may not even be found below ground, said panelist Robert Mace, the executive director of the Meadows Center for Water and Environment. Conservation, reuse and desalination can go a long way. In Austin, for example, some buildings collect rainwater and air conditioning condensate. The city also has a project to collect water used in bathrooms, treat it and use it again in toilets and urinals. Texas could also be a leader in the space for desalination plants, which separate salt from water to make it drinkable, Mace said. These plants are expensive, but rainwater harvesting is too. And so is fixing leaky water infrastructure that wastes tens of billions of gallons each year.  “There is water that’s more expensive than that.
